Customers are saying
Customers regard the MK320 keyboard and mouse bundle very favorably, frequently praising its quality, ease of use, and affordable price. The wireless functionality and battery life also receive positive feedback, with many appreciating the convenient size and reliable range. A small number of users noted the absence of a caps lock indicator as a drawback. While some experienced occasional lag, the majority reported a positive experience.

Great Value
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I finally decided to give wireless peripherals another try. I was an early adopter when they first came out and again a few years later. These products were terrible. Short battery life, terrible range, etc. I decided to stay away from wireless mice and keyboards. BUT after trying this combo, I am in love. the range on these is now excellent, and battery life as well. This model is the budget version. No fancy keyboard, but still ALL the basic features and extra navigation keys. Everything is lightweight, but it doesn't feel flimsy. I switch this combo between my laptop when I travel and my desktop at home, when my PC is connected to my big screen. I have had issues when switching from one machine to the next. Sometimes, but not always, it requires a reboot after you re-connect the combo to a particular machine. Other times you just plug in the unifying receiver (wireless receiver / usb antenna) and away you go. Also this wireless antenna that logitech uses is extremely compact, much safer for use in a laptop, as a longer one would be more prone to smack up against something and break or damage your usb port. I am very happy with this product.

Rated 5 out of 5 stars
I keep buying them!
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I've bought 6 of these now. One for work, two for my home stations, 3 as gifts. The keyboards get about 1 year of battery, the mouse about half a year on one battery. I use my work one continuously for 40 hours a week. I love the upper right hand placement of the volume keys, as well as the short cut calculator key. I use them instinctively. I have no idea why anyone would pay more for a straight keyboard. Long lasting. Great battery life. Singular small USB dongle profile that controls both mouse and keyboard. New mouse has an interior compartment for the USB dongle when not in use. I will most likely buy more of these keyboards as gifts, or if I do something crazy and break one of my three that I use. Most likely my Girlfriend will loose the USB dongle long before the quality of the products wears down.
